@@
@@
@@
@@
# @@ #
+ @@ *
@@@@
@ @
@@**************@@
โปรเจ็กต์นี้ใช้เพื่อดาวน์โหลดวิดีโอจากเว็บไซต์ต่างๆ เป็นหลัก ปัจจุบันรองรับการดาวน์โหลดไฟล์สื่อสตรีมมิ่ง m3u8 และการดาวน์โหลดไฟล์วิดีโอของสถานี b (ปัจจุบันรองรับเฉพาะวิดีโอเดี่ยว ละคร วิดีโอหลายรายการ ฯลฯ ที่ยังอยู่ระหว่างการพัฒนา) และรองรับมัลติเธรด การดาวน์โหลด การดาวน์โหลดวิดีโอประเภทอื่น (หรือเว็บไซต์) ยังอยู่ระหว่างการพัฒนา...
หลาม:3.x
ดาวน์โหลดโค้ดโดยใช้ git
git clone https://github.com/duibu/downloader.git
ติดตั้งการพึ่งพาที่จำเป็น
pip install -r requirements.txt
-u --url: 下载视频的url地址,只可以设置单个url
--name --video-name: 下载到本地视频的文件名称
--path --save-path: 视频保存路径
--batch-file: 批量地址文件的绝对路径,批量下载时使用,支持csv和txt
--thread: 下载视频文件的线程数
--site-type: 网站类型,例如下载b站视频时该项配置bili
--proxy: 配置代理信息,示例(clash for windows):--proxy http=http://127.0.0.1:7890 https=http://127.0.0.1:7890
ดาวน์โหลดโดยตรง
python downloader.py --url ' http://example.com/example.m3u8?xxx=xxx '
ระบุชื่อไฟล์ที่จะดาวน์โหลด
python downloader.py --url ' http://example.com/example.m3u8?xxx=xxx ' --name video
ระบุเส้นทางการบันทึกและชื่อไฟล์ที่จะดาวน์โหลด
python downloader.py --url ' http://example.com/example.m3u8?xxx=xxx ' --name video --path /home/user/video
กำหนดค่าพรอกซีเมื่อดาวน์โหลด
python downloader.py --url ' http://example.com/example.m3u8?xxx=xxx ' --proxy http= ' http://127.0.0.1:7890 ' https= ' https://127.0.0.1:7890 '
ตัวอย่างการดาวน์โหลดไฟล์ URL เป็นกลุ่ม
python downloader.py --batch-file d:/video/url.txt --path /home/user/video
ดาวน์โหลดโดยตรง
python downloader.py --url ' https://www.bilibili.com/video/BV1DX4y1p7CT/ ' --site-type bili
ดาวน์โหลดแบบมัลติเธรด
python downloader.py --url ' https://www.bilibili.com/video/BV1DX4y1p7CT/ ' --thread 2 --site-type bili
หลังจากใช้ Clash สำหรับ Windows เพื่อท่องอินเทอร์เน็ตทางวิทยาศาสตร์ ระบบจะแจ้งข้อยกเว้นเครือข่าย
เมื่อ Clash สำหรับ Windows กำหนดค่าพร็อกซี เฉพาะโปรโตคอล http เท่านั้นที่สามารถใช้พร็อกซีได้ตามปกติ โปรโตคอล https จำเป็นต้องใช้ http://localhost:7890
เป็นพร็อกซี ดังนั้นจึงขอแนะนำให้ปิดพร็อกซีหรือป้อนด้วยตนเอง โปรโตคอลพร็อกซีและที่อยู่ สำหรับรายละเอียด โปรดใช้คำสั่ง --help เพื่อดูคำอธิบายพารามิเตอร์
แจ้งสิทธิ์ไม่เพียงพอ
ทรัพยากรบางอย่างจำเป็นต้องได้รับอนุมัติในการเข้าถึง เช่น วิดีโอ bilibili 1080P โปรดอนุญาตให้โปรแกรมอ่านคุกกี้ของเบราว์เซอร์เมื่อใช้งาน หากคุณยังไม่ได้รับอนุญาตให้อ่านคุกกี้ โปรดตรวจสอบสถานะการเข้าสู่ระบบของบัญชีเว็บไซต์ที่สอดคล้องกับเบราว์เซอร์ที่เกี่ยวข้อง ไปยังคุกกี้ที่เลือก
ไม่สามารถอ่านคุกกี้ได้
ในระบบปฏิบัติการ Windows ไฟล์คุกกี้อาจถูกเบราว์เซอร์ครอบครอง หากโปรแกรมไม่สามารถอ่านคุกกี้ได้ ขอแนะนำให้ปิดเบราว์เซอร์และรันโปรแกรมอีกครั้ง
คำถามอื่นๆ
หากคุณพบปัญหาอื่นๆ โปรดส่งปัญหา และคุณสามารถแก้ไขปัญหาและรวมเข้าด้วยกันได้ ความคิดเห็นก็ยินดีต้อนรับเช่นกัน
ลิขสิทธิ์ (c) Microsoft Corporation สงวนลิขสิทธิ์
ได้รับอนุญาตภายใต้ใบอนุญาต Apache-2.0